Output 95768af03e90f3e6c0daf11b2fc5ea101a69e1fa876d2daf26d1dc45d72c6774:0

value
1493014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81dcd99226a55b463db90fd254da4b2897470bb9 OP_EQUAL
address
3DXffD5K7WRWpJ2H4GPxrgz2UsCHKA2FMX
transaction
95768af03e90f3e6c0daf11b2fc5ea101a69e1fa876d2daf26d1dc45d72c6774
spent
true